
On the night of July 8, Russian drones attacked Mykolaiv, and several explosions were heard. As a result of the strike, a fire broke out in the suburbs, and there is an injured person.
This was reported by the head of the Regional Military Administration Vitaliy Kim and the city mayor Oleksandr Syenkevych.
Around 2:29, Syenkevych reported an explosion and urged residents to stay in shelters as the threat of drone attacks continued to exist.
Later, Kim reported that as a result of the shelling, a fire broke out in the suburbs of Mykolaiv. "Services are working," he added.
Soon, the head of the region noted that a 51-year-old man was injured in the attack and was hospitalized.
